The Operations Professional is a key contributor of the back of house operations. The Operations Professional has strong communication and problem-solving skills and works effectively with client advisors, management, corporate partners, and clients to drive store sales and profitability. This role serves as a foundation for growth within the Operations function.

Operational Excellence:
  • Complete daily tasks with minimal supervision, such as order fulfillment, shipping, receiving and replenishment, cleaning jewelry, transferring merchandise, taking in jewelry repairs, and cleaning merchandise, following appropriate company operational policies and procedures.
  • Assist with reconciling merchandise inventory, using reports and systems to support inventory accuracy, and reporting any discrepancies to management or corporate partners
  • Partner and communicate effectively with client advisors, management, and clients to respond and follow up on requests in a timely manner.

Experience Required:
  • 2 years of prior retail experience in retail operations with comprehensive knowledge of merchandising, client service, administration, and shipping.
  • Strong analytical sk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ft applications.
  • Must be available to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, holidays, overtime, and overnight shifts as needed.
  • Ability to connect with Tiffany clients
  • Organized and detail oriented
  • Flexibility to perform other duties as assigned to support business needs.
  • Must have authorization to work in the United States or in the country where the position is based.
